REMINDER
I need to feel the wind sometimes
How it could uproot me
Snap
And splinter me
Disperse me, shape me, slowly
Wear me down or take me
A breeze is never enough
I need to be reminded
I need to feel how things are sculpted
I need to touch it to believe it
To run my fingertips along edges
And press or slap my palm on surfaces
To know the form and how it works the light
A look is never enough
We need to be connected
We need to feel each other

The Raven
03:48
|
|||
The dark bird caws an aching creak, jarring
high in the branches of my twisted hazel
Light drips thickly - like warm blood or hot metal -
from the anvil angles of its beak, cuts short
breeze, divides still water, and settles
deep in the silence of the little pond beneath
It is not the tawdry light of the mind
where still limbs, still torso, still breath pull close -
become justified - where truth is vulnerable to age
Nor is it the light of secret gardens, of mists
unsettling and godless clarity eclipsing everything
An illusive bat mapping shady new worlds
by shriek and wail. The old owl's careful murders
These fears swoop in the cool of night
But this raven comes with the light. Hopping and strutting
Gently tip tap tapping. Its black glint encumbering
ornamental cherry trees, beach and oaks with ease
And it brings the white-hot light of fear. The clarity of danger
The fat weight of doubt that lingers near
The crack in peace. The spark of both death and change
